The Senior (Transaction Advisory/Deal Services) specifically provides financial due diligence, Quality of Earnings and mergers & acquisitions advisory consulting services to clients who are engaging in merger & acquisition activity, while building client relationships and assuring continued close personal attention to client needs. The Senior is responsible for identifying, quantifying, and communicating key deal issues and communicating the impact to clients in a timely and effective manner, both verbally and in a formal written report. The Senior is also responsible for training and coaching new staff members in preparation to take on more complex assignments and additional engagements. The Senior demonstrates project leadership qualities by assuming supervisory role, and delegating work effectively, managing associate capacity and hours commitments. Schedules tend to be highly variable and demanding over multiply simultaneous projects making time management and accuracy under pressure essential skills for success.
